Colgate-Palmolive Company $CL Shares Sold by DJE Kapital AG

DJE Kapital AG cut its stake in Colgate-Palmolive Company (NYSE:CLFree Report) by 68.1%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 66,871 shares of the company’s stock after selling 142,723 shares during the quarter. DJE Kapital AG’s holdings in Colgate-Palmolive were worth $5,341,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Colgate-Palmolive Stock Performance

Shares of Colgate-Palmolive stock opened at $89.48 on Friday. The business has a 50-day moving average of $86.77 and a 200 day moving average of $86.23. Colgate-Palmolive Company has a 12 month low of $74.54 and a 12 month high of $99.33. The stock has a market capitalization of $71.60 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 34.82,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 4.74 and a beta of 0.33.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 16.33, a current ratio of 1.02 and a quick ratio of 0.67.

Colgate-Palmolive (NYSE:CLG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Friday, May 1st. The company reported $0.97 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.94 by $0.03. Colgate-Palmolive had a return on equity of 386.76% and a net margin of 10.04%.The company had revenue of $5.32 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$5.22 billion. During the same period last year, the business posted $0.91 EPS. Colgate-Palmolive’s revenue for the quarter was up 8.4%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, sell-side analysts forecast that Colgate-Palmolive Company will post 3.81 earnings per share for the current year.

Colgate-Palmolive Dividend Announcement

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Friday, August 14th. Investors of record on Monday, July 20th will be issued a dividend of $0.53 per share. This represents a $2.12 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.4%. The ex-dividend date is Monday, July 20th. Colgate-Palmolive’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 82.49%.

About Colgate-Palmolive

(Free Report)

Colgate-Palmolive Company is a global consumer products company with a long history in household and personal care categories. The business traces its roots to the early 19th century and has evolved into a multinational manufacturer and marketer of everyday consumer goods focused on health, hygiene and home care.

The company’s core activities center on oral care, personal care, home care and pet nutrition. Its product portfolio includes toothpaste, toothbrushes and mouthwash in oral care; soaps, body washes and deodorants in personal care; dishwashing liquids, surface cleaners and other household products in home care; and scientifically formulated pet foods under its pet nutrition business.
